ABOUT
The Joint Project for Giant Panda Conservation started in 1994 with the aim of creating a sustainable system for breeding. To date, the project has successfully bred 17 pandas in 12 attempts, and is working with the town of Shirahama to revitalize the region as the "City of Pandas.
